Frequently asked questions about Monmouth Elementary School

How many students attend Monmouth Elementary School?

Monmouth Elementary School has 468 students enrolled. It is an elementary school in Monmouth, OR. CCD year-over-year: 490 (2022-23) → 505 (2023-24), nearly flat (+15).

What is the student-teacher ratio at Monmouth Elementary School?

The student-teacher ratio at Monmouth Elementary School is 16.7:1, which is 5% lower than the Oregon average of 17.6:1 and 6% higher than the national average of 15.7:1. Lower ratios generally mean more individual attention per student.

What percentage of students receive free lunch at Monmouth Elementary School?

64.5% of students at Monmouth Elementary School are eligible for free lunch, compared to the Oregon average of 52.8%.

What is the racial and ethnic makeup of Monmouth Elementary School?

The largest demographic group at Monmouth Elementary School is White at 55.0% of enrollment, in Monmouth, OR. Its student body is more racially and ethnically mixed than most US schools, with a diversity index of 57.3/100.

What is the Resource Investment Index for Monmouth Elementary School?

Monmouth Elementary School has a Resource Investment Index of 21/100 (lower reported resources relative to schools nationally) based on 3 factors: student-teacher ratio, gifted-program reporting, chronic absenteeism. Not a test-score or academic measure (national median ~41/100, see methodology).

How does Monmouth Elementary School rank among elementary schools in Monmouth?

By Resource Investment Index, Monmouth Elementary School ranks #2 of 3 elementary schools in Monmouth, OR. This compares federal resource and staffing data among local peers; it is not a test-score or academic ranking.

What other schools are in Central Sd 13j?

Besides Monmouth Elementary School, Central Sd 13j also operates Central High School (1,008 students), Talmadge Middle School (716 students), and Ash Creek Elementary School (433 students). See the Central Sd 13j district page for the complete list.
